Jesuits in Goa have mourned the death of Father Gregory Naik, their first provincial who explored the western Indian state’s colonial history and its connection with the Society of Jesus. Father Naik died August 9 at Xavier Residence in Alto Porvorim, on the northern outskirts of the state capital of Panaji. He was 88.
